XRainbow Softswitch, a Seawolf product, is a SIP based Softswitch platform, built for next-generation telecom carriers and service providers to offer VoIP service through Internet. It supports wide range client ending points from Phone Adaptor, IP Phone, to PC2Phone and Web2Phone (SoftPhone). XRainbow Softswitch runs on stable linux platform along with feature-rich supporting modules: XOperation, XAgent, XCafe, XCustomerCare, XCallback, and XPC2Phone. It enables telecom operator, virtual carrier, system integrator, ISP, Enterprise, and Website to enter huge VoIP market.

SIPphone
Offices: San Diego, California
SIPphone is a voice over IP (VOIP) company that provides a free dial tone service for any SIP-based software or hardware device complete with customizable voicemail. They provide free VOIP Gizmo Project software for Macintosh, Microsoft Windows and Linux computers that enables high-quality free calling and IM service worldwide using any Internet-connected computer. SIPphone is a founding member of IM Federation, which promotes interconnects with all networks and currently connects with Google's Google Talk. Area775 is offered by SIPphone powered by Callwave.
Skype
Offices: Luxemburg, Belgium
Skype is the world's fastest-growing Internet communication offering, allowing people everywhere to make unlimited voice and video communication for free between the users of Skype software. Skype is available in 27 languages and is used in almost every country around the world. Skype generates revenue through its premium offerings such as making and receiving calls to and from landline and mobile phones, voicemail, call forwarding and personalization including ringtones and avatars.
